Navasie, Leona

Born into the Hopi-Tewa world at Tewa Village in 1939, Leona Navasie was the daughter of Perry and Joy Navasie, aka 2nd Frogwoman. Among her siblings were Marianne Navasie, Natelle Lee, Maynard Navasie, Loretta Navasie Koshiway and Grace Navasie Lomaquahu. Their grandmother was Paqua Naha, First Frogwoman. In a family like that, you know she learned how to make pottery as she was growing up. She married Larson Addington but there’s no record of them having any children.

Leona signed her pottery with a frog figure and “LN”. Her favorite designs included eagle tail feathers, parrot tail feathers, other feathers, terraced clouds and tadpoles.
